Title: How Domain Walls of N=1, D=4 SYM look like

Speaker: Dmitri Sorokin, University of Padua, Italy

Abstract: We review main features of the pure N=1, D=4 SYM with the gauge group SU(N) and its effective description by the Veneziano-Yankielowicz generalized sigma-model. We then indicate that the construction of BPS domain walls interpolating between different SYM vacua requires the presence of a dynamical membrane source. We will show how such a membrane is coupled to the SYM and present the explicit form of BPS domain walls which it creates in the Veneziano-Yankielowicz effective theory. In particular, we will describe 1/2 BPS domain wall configurations with |k| less than or equal to N/3, where k is the membrane charge that sets the "distance" between two distinct SUSY vacua.

Title: Quantization of folded strings in non-critical dimensions

Speaker: Dorin Weissmann

Abstract: I will talk about some problems that arise when attempting to quantize rotating strings semiclassically, in the critical and non-critical dimensions. The problems are divergences associated with folding points in the string. A rotating closed string is a basic system that suffers from this problem, and I show how we deal with it by treating the fold as a boundary and placing mass terms there. Based on an upcoming paper with J. Sonnenschein.

Speaker: Prof. Andrew Lobb


Morse theory is a branch of mathematics with which we can infer topological information of manifolds. In this series of lectures we will explore its formulation and how it encodes topology.
